"Excellent treatment when I had my new knee."

About: Lincoln County Hospital / Trauma and orthopaedics

I was admitted to Neustadt-Welton ward in early March 2019 for a knee replacement. I was extremely nervous as I had reached the age of 66 without any previous operations. I was surprised to be in a room of my own. The treatment I received was excellent, nothing was too much trouble for the ward staff and my operation has made a big difference. I am without pain in my right knee and am now looking forward to having the other one done. My thanks to the Health Service and the Orthopaedic department.
